I believe you are talking about the Business System and Information Management (BSIM) programme which develops your skills in finding IT solutions for businesses. Now doing MBA in HR doesn't make any logical sense to me, unless you are particularly interested in the field and would like to change your track now. MBA in IT or Information Systems with relevant SAP certification seems like a more suitable course to me.
